Delay is one of the most useful tools to use in a mix to help get depth and dimension.

Although it can be used in a more traditional way to create an ‘echo’ sound, if you have a very slight delay (eg: 15-20ms) and a very little amount of the effect applied (5-10% wet), this can still add a great amount of depth to your vocals.
The depth is almost felt rather than heard, but makes your mix sound more professional overall. It gives the vocal that fullness and character that helps bring out the emotion in the voice.
